1. Preheat Roaster Oven to 400°F.
2. Boil the potatoes in their skins, then refrigerate overnight.
3. Peel the potatoes and grate on a coarse grater into a bowl.
4. Add the cream, onion, salt, pepper, and mix well. Place the mixture in a buttered 9x13-inch casserole dish. Dot the top with the butter.
5. Bake for 1 hour.
Serves: 8-10
Success Tip:
Cooked potatoes will grate more easily when cold. Grate the potatoes soon after peeling while they are still cold.
Substitution:
1 tablespoon of dried minced onion can be used in place of a grated 1/2 of a small onion.
